Back to photostream

MILLENIUM FALCON in New York, USA. Sept 2009

MILLENIUM FALCON in New York, USA. Sept 2009. Copyright Tom Turner.

180 views
0 faves
0 comments
Uploaded on September 19, 2009
Taken on September 19, 2009